Output b23d0f32edadc96ae6f8d015bf71bd42aa5a15aa8b91432b90fcc2c13cbdf00a:0

value
171505130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23927bf34ab566766b290130a9c98d95b14f3754 OP_EQUAL
address
34w74A4uiuufa87hKtgBfKrVsyRWH1CQV6
transaction
b23d0f32edadc96ae6f8d015bf71bd42aa5a15aa8b91432b90fcc2c13cbdf00a
confirmations
284528
spent
true